If the steering wheel clunks and you can move it a little before the car responds, there is unwanted looseness somewhere between the steering wheel and the front wheels. That looseness can come from the steering column, the rack and linkage, or front suspension joints that let the wheels shift when the steering load changes.

The pattern matters. A clunk only when turning into a driveway points you in a different direction than play you feel even while driving straight, or a knock that shows up over bumps. Where the noise seems to come from and whether the looseness is in the wheel, the front end, or the floor area helps narrow it down quickly.

Some causes are annoying but manageable for a short trip. Others can become a real safety problem if a joint, tie rod, or rack component is badly worn. The goal is to find the source before the steering gets more vague, noisy, or unpredictable.

What a Steering Wheel Clunk With Play Usually Means

A steering wheel that clunks and has play usually means there is mechanical slack somewhere in the steering path. In a healthy system, the steering wheel should begin moving the front wheels almost immediately. If you can move the wheel and feel a dead spot, something between the column and the knuckles is no longer holding tight.

The location of the clunk is one of the best clues. A knock felt right in the steering wheel or under the dash often points toward the intermediate shaft, column coupler, or a steering column joint. A clunk from the front corners, especially while changing steering direction, leans more toward tie rods, ball joints, control arm bushings, or the rack itself.

Road conditions also matter. If the looseness shows up mostly over bumps, the problem may be in suspension joints that let the wheel move around and feed that movement back into the steering. If the play is obvious even when parked and gently turning the wheel left and right, focus first on the steering linkage and rack rather than alignment alone.

This symptom can range from mild wear to a part that is nearing failure. A light clunk with only a small amount of play may still be drivable to a shop. Noticeably delayed steering response, wandering, or a sharp change in steering feel is more serious because it suggests the looseness is growing large enough to affect control.

Possible Causes of a Steering Wheel That Clunks and Feels Loose

Worn Tie Rod End

Tie rod ends connect the steering rack to the steering knuckle, so any looseness there shows up directly as play at the steering wheel. As the steering changes direction, the slack takes up with a clunk before the wheel starts following the input.

Symptoms to Watch For

  • Steering wheel moves slightly before the car reacts
  • Clunk from one front corner when turning
  • Wandering or needing constant correction
  • Uneven front tire wear or feathering

High Severity

A badly worn tie rod can eventually separate, which can cause major steering control loss.

How to Confirm: With the front end lifted safely, have a helper rock the steering wheel left and right a small amount while you watch the inner and outer tie rods.

Worn Intermediate Steering Shaft or Column Coupler

The intermediate shaft and coupler transfer motion from the steering wheel to the rack. When the joints, splines, or coupler wear, the slack is felt directly in the steering wheel, often with a click or clunk during low-speed turning.

Symptoms to Watch For

  • Clunk felt through the steering wheel
  • Noise seems to come from the column or firewall area
  • Play is noticeable even with the vehicle parked
  • Steering effort may still feel normal

Moderate to High Severity

Some column or shaft play starts as a nuisance, but worsening looseness can reduce steering precision and should not be ignored.

How to Confirm: With the engine off, gently rock the steering wheel through the free-play area while feeling the shaft near the firewall and listening around the column.

Typical fix: Replace the worn intermediate steering shaft, coupler, or related column joint components.

Internal Rack and Pinion Play

Wear inside the rack gear or looseness where the rack mounts to the subframe can create both free play and a dull knock as steering load reverses. Because the rack is the main steering actuator, even moderate wear can make the steering feel vague.

Symptoms to Watch For

  • Play remains after outer linkage checks
  • Clunk from the center front area
  • Steering feels loose on-center
  • Possible fluid seepage on hydraulic racks

High Severity

Steering rack wear can progress into poor directional control, especially at highway speed or during emergency maneuvers.

How to Confirm: Have a helper rock the steering wheel slightly while you observe the rack housing, mounting bushings, and inner tie rod area.

Worn Ball Joint or Control Arm Bushing

When a ball joint or control arm bushing wears, the wheel can shift under steering load and over bumps. That movement can feel like steering play even if the rack is still relatively tight, and it often adds a clunk from one side of the front suspension.

Symptoms to Watch For

  • Clunk is worse over bumps or driveway entrances
  • Steering may pull or change slightly after hitting bumps
  • Uneven tire wear
  • Front end feels unsettled during turns

High Severity

Worn ball joints and failed control arm bushings can seriously affect wheel control and alignment, and a failed ball joint can be dangerous.

How to Confirm: Raise the front end and use a pry bar to load the lower control arm and ball joint while watching for excess movement.

Typical fix: Replace the worn ball joint or control arm assembly and perform a wheel alignment.

Loose or Worn Steering Rack Mount Bushings

Even if the rack internals are acceptable, worn rack bushings or loose mounting bolts can let the whole rack shift when steering direction changes. That movement creates a knock and makes the steering feel delayed or rubbery.

Symptoms to Watch For

  • Clunk from the center or lower firewall area
  • Rack housing moves when steering is rocked
  • Steering feels inconsistent at low speed
  • No major looseness found at outer tie rods

Moderate to High Severity

Rack mount movement reduces steering precision and can accelerate wear in other steering parts.

How to Confirm: While a helper turns the steering wheel slightly left and right, watch the rack body relative to the subframe.

Typical fix: Replace the rack mount bushings or hardware and torque the rack assembly to specification.

Worn Sway Bar Link or Bushing

Sway bar links and bushings can clunk during steering transitions and over bumps, which sometimes makes drivers think the steering itself has play. They do not usually create true steering free play, but they can mimic part of the symptom.

Symptoms to Watch For

  • Clunk is strongest over bumps
  • Steering free play is minor
  • Noise comes from one front corner
  • Front end otherwise tracks fairly straight

Moderate Severity

This is usually less dangerous than tie rod or ball joint wear, but it can worsen handling and mask more serious front-end looseness.

How to Confirm: Inspect the sway bar links and frame bushings for torn boots, missing preload, or metal-to-metal contact.

Typical fix: Replace the worn sway bar links or sway bar bushings.

How to Diagnose the Problem

  1. Park on level ground and note how much the steering wheel moves before the front wheels react.
  2. Listen for where the clunk seems to come from: inside the column, near the firewall, or from one front corner.
  3. With the engine off, have a helper rock the steering wheel gently through the free-play zone while you watch the steering linkage.
  4. Check the inner and outer tie rods for lag, looseness, or boot damage.
  5. Inspect the steering rack housing and mounts for visible movement as the wheel is rocked.
  6. Lift the front end safely and check each front tire at 3 and 9 o'clock for steering play.
  7. Pry-check the ball joints and control arm bushings for excess movement or separated rubber.
  8. Inspect sway bar links and bushings if the clunk is strongest over bumps rather than in steady turns.
  9. Look at front tire wear patterns for feathering, inner-edge wear, or other signs of steering or suspension looseness.
  10. If the source is still unclear or the play is significant, have a shop perform a lift inspection before further driving.

Whether you can keep driving depends on how much free play there is and whether the steering response still feels immediate and predictable. A faint clunk with tight steering is very different from a steering wheel that has a dead zone before the vehicle responds.

Okay to Keep Driving for Now

Only consider this if the clunk is light, steering response is still prompt, there is no wandering, and inspection suggests a minor source like sway bar hardware rather than a true steering joint.

Maybe Okay for a Very Short Distance

A short drive to a nearby shop may be reasonable if the steering feels mostly controllable but there is clear play or a repeatable clunk. Avoid highway speed, hard turns, and rough roads until the source is confirmed.

Not Safe to Keep Driving

Do not keep driving if the steering wheel has obvious free play, the vehicle wanders, the clunk is heavy, the steering changes suddenly, or any tie rod, ball joint, or rack component appears visibly loose.

How to Fix It

The right fix depends on where the slack actually is. A steering wheel clunk with play is usually solved by replacing the worn linkage, rack, column, or suspension component that is allowing unwanted movement.

DIY-friendly Checks

Measure steering free play, inspect tie rod boots, watch linkage movement while a helper rocks the wheel, and check for obvious looseness at sway bar links or rack mounts.

Common Shop Fixes

Shops commonly replace outer tie rods, inner tie rods, control arm assemblies, sway bar links, or rack mount bushings, then perform an alignment.

Higher-skill Repairs

Intermediate shaft replacement, steering rack replacement, and deeper front-end play diagnosis are better handled with proper lift access and alignment equipment.

Typical Repair Costs

Repair cost depends on the vehicle, labor rates in your area, and which steering or suspension part is actually worn. These are typical U.S. parts-and-labor estimates for the most common fixes.

Outer Tie Rod End Replacement with Alignment

Typical cost: $180 to $450

This usually applies when the play is isolated to one outer steering joint, though some vehicles cost more for paired service.

Inner Tie Rod Replacement with Alignment

Typical cost: $250 to $550

Inner tie rods take more labor than outers and may require additional rack boot service.

Intermediate Steering Shaft or Coupler Replacement

Typical cost: $250 to $700

Cost varies widely based on shaft design, access around the firewall, and whether the coupler is serviced separately.

Control Arm or Ball Joint Replacement with Alignment

Typical cost: $350 to $900 per side

Pricing depends on whether the ball joint is separate or built into the control arm assembly.

Steering Rack Replacement with Alignment

Typical cost: $900 to $2,000+

Rack replacement is one of the more expensive paths because of part cost, labor time, and alignment afterward.

Sway Bar Link or Bushing Replacement

Typical cost: $120 to $400

This is often on the lower end when the clunk is from front stabilizer hardware rather than true steering looseness.

What Affects Cost?

  • Vehicle size and steering system design
  • Front-wheel-drive vs truck or SUV layout
  • Labor rate and alignment pricing
  • OEM vs aftermarket parts choice
  • How many worn joints are found at once

Cost Takeaway

If the steering only has a mild clunk and the issue turns out to be sway bar hardware or a single outer tie rod, cost is usually moderate. Once the source is an inner tie rod, control arm, or steering shaft, expect a higher bill. Steering rack replacement is usually the expensive end of this symptom.

Can a Steering Wheel Have Play Without a Bad Steering Rack?

Yes. Tie rod ends, the intermediate steering shaft, rack mounts, ball joints, and control arm bushings can all create steering play or a clunk without the rack itself being worn out.

Is a Clunk in the Steering Wheel Always Coming From the Column?

No. A clunk felt in the wheel can be transmitted from the rack, tie rods, or front suspension. The best clue is whether the noise stays in the column area or comes from a front corner when the steering changes direction.

How Much Steering Wheel Play Is Too Much?

Any noticeable dead spot where the wheel moves before the car responds is worth checking. If the free play is obvious while driving or the vehicle wanders, treat it as a higher-priority safety issue.

Can Bad Struts Cause Steering Play?

Bad struts usually cause noise, bounce, or vague handling more than true steering free play. They can add to an unsettled front end, but tie rods, the rack, and steering joints are more likely when the wheel itself has slack.

Will an Alignment Fix a Steering Wheel Clunk and Play?

Not by itself. Alignment corrects wheel angles, but it does not remove looseness from worn steering or suspension parts. Worn components have to be repaired first.
